What Are Cataracts?



If you've ever before wondered what creates gloomy vision as you age, the response may extremely well be cataracts. Cataracts are an usual eye problem that affects the clearness of the lens inside your eye. The lens is usually clear, allowing light to pass through and focus on the retina. Nevertheless, as you age, healthy proteins in the lens can glob together, causing cloudiness and blocking the flow of light. This cloudiness causes fuzzy vision, trouble seeing in the evening, sensitivity to light, and discolored shades. In time, cataracts can considerably affect your vision, making day-to-day activities challenging.



Cataracts can establish in one or both eyes and typically progression gradually.

While aging is the primary cause of cataracts, other elements such as smoking, diabetic issues, too much sun exposure, and certain medications can also raise your risk.

Fortunately, cataracts can be dealt with properly with surgical treatment to replace the cloudy lens with a clear fabricated lens, restoring your vision and enhancing your lifestyle.

Causes and Danger Factors



As you explore the causes and threat variables related to cataracts, it becomes clear that while aging is the primary provocateur, other components can additionally contribute in their growth. Exposure to ultraviolet radiation from the sunlight, cigarette smoking, and particular medical conditions like diabetes mellitus can enhance your risk of creating cataracts. Genes also play a significant role, as cataracts can run in family members. Injuries to the eye, the extended use of corticosteroid medications, and even excessive alcohol usage have actually been linked to cataract formation.

Moreover, existing health problems such as obesity and high blood pressure can contribute to the development of cataracts. It's essential to handle these problems to decrease your risk.

Treatment Options



Checking out therapy alternatives for cataracts reveals a range of reliable treatments that can assist boost your vision and lifestyle. In LASIK For Astigmatism of cataracts, upgrading your spectacles prescription or making use of brighter lights may aid take care of signs. However, as the cataracts progression and start to disrupt everyday tasks, surgical procedure ends up being the key treatment option.

Cataract surgery involves getting rid of the over cast lens and changing it with a clear fabricated intraocular lens. This treatment is secure, quick, and extremely successful, with most individuals experiencing improved vision soon after surgical procedure.

There are different types of intraocular lenses available, including multifocal lenses that can correct both near and distance vision, decreasing the need for glasses post-surgery. Your eye doctor will help you choose one of the most suitable lens based on your lifestyle and visual requirements.

After surgical procedure, thorough post-operative care is essential for optimal recovery and vision outcomes. Routine follow-up appointments will certainly guarantee that your eyes are recovering properly which your vision is improving as anticipated.
